How to Change Oil Filter on a Troy-Bilt Bronco Riding Mower
Changing the oil and oil filter on a Troy-Bilt Bronco riding lawn mower represents a part of the basic upkeep for the mower. It keeps your lawn mower operating effectively and safely, as well as prolongs its life. If you do not change the oil routinely, the viscosity in the oil will begin to break down, which may cause the engine to overheat and bring about harm towards the engine. Changing the oil and oil filter must take you about 15 minutes to finish.

Warm Up the Engine

Park the Bronco riding mower on a difficult, level surface and set the parking brake. Enable the engine to warm up for 5 minutes, then turn it off.

Drain the Old Oil

Open the mower's hood and find the oil drain valve around the correct side from the engine. Pull the plastic cap off the finish on the valve to expose the drain port. Eliminate the dipstick in the oil fill tube. Slide the oil drain hose onto the oil drain port. Location the oil pan in the finish from the drain hose, pinch the tabs around the oil drain valve and pull out until oil starts to drain. Let the oil to drain totally.

Eliminate the oil drain hose. Push the finish in the oil drain valve until the tabs click into spot. Reinstall the plastic cap around the valve.

To dispose on the old oil, be sure it's cool ahead of transferring it to an old plastic container using a tight-fitting lid. Take it to a recycling center that accepts motor oil. Gas stations and vehicle repair shops may possibly also accept utilised motor oil for recycling.

Replacing the Oil Filter

Turn the oil filter counterclockwise by hand until removed. Rub a tiny volume of oil around the gasket on the new oil filter, making use of your finger. Location the new oil filter oil by turning it clockwise until the gasket touches the oil filter tray, then twisting an extra 1/2 turn.

Add New Oil

Slide the funnel in to the oil fill tube. Refill the engine with 1-1/2 quarts of new oil, then verify the oil level with all the dipstick. Add oil until the dipstick reads "Full." Reinsert the dipstick and close the hood. For troy-Bilt Bronco use recommended oil with SAE-5W30 oil type is that it works well in a wide range of temperatures, from -40 to 120° F

Repeat As Necessary

You ought to adjust the oil following each and every 50 hours of use, which generally indicates about as soon as a year. Because the Troy-Bilt Bronco riding lawn mower doesn't possess a time meter, you require to help keep track of how extended it requires you to mow the grass and how frequently you mow. Changing the oil every single spring guarantees that you start the mowing season having a functional, effective and secure mower.
